From Disaster to Darling: How to Cut Bangs Like a Pro (At Home!)
Want awesome bangs but don't want to shell out big bucks at the salon? Well, you're in luck! Cutting your own bangs can be easier than you believe, and with the right tools and a bit of know-how, you can achieve that stylish look you've been craving.
Here's your step-by-step guide to cutting bangs like a pro at home:
* **Start with clean, dry hair.** This will give you a true picture of your hair's length and texture.
* Isolate the hair you want to use for your bangs. Use clips to keep the rest of your hair out of the way.
* Use sharp scissors and work in small pieces.
* Cut the bangs gradually, starting with a little bit less than you think you need. You can always trim them more later!
* Once you're happy with the length, soften the edges of your bangs into the rest of your hair.
Remember, patience is key. Take your time and don't be afraid to take a break if you need to. With a little practice, you'll be rocking amazing bangs in no time!

Get Those Banging Hair Cuts
Ready to rock a killer look? Cutting your own bangs can be a super easy way to transform your style. Don't stress - with a few basic tools and this step-by-step guide, you'll be rocking those gorgeous bangs in no time.
First things first, obtain your materials. You'll need sharp shears, a comb, and a looking glass. It might also be helpful to have a partner around to help, just in case.
Next, set up your hair. If it's long, bundle it up so you can focus on the front section.
Divide your hair into a triangle shape, starting from your ear. This will be the area where your bangs will fall.
Now, the trickiest part - cutting. Start by removing just a small amount of hair. It's always better to take it slow than to make a mistake.
Work cutting in sections, gradually decreasing the length. Use the hair tool to guide you and keep your bangs looking uniform.
When you're happy with the shape, double-check. Make any adjustments as needed.
